Below, we introduce you to essential life-saving tools that every freelancer should consider integrating into their workflow:
Asana: Asana is a versatile project management tool that empowers freelancers to efficiently create, track, and manage tasks. Whether you're juggling multiple projects, collaborating with clients, or setting deadlines, Asana provides a user-friendly interface to keep you on top of your work.

Slack: Communication is the lifeblood of freelancing, and Slack is the go-to platform for seamless, real-time collaboration. With channels, direct messaging, and integrations, it keeps you connected with clients, teams, and projects.

Tango: Tango is an all-in-one expense and income tracker designed for freelancers. It simplifies financial management, helping you monitor earnings, expenses, and even invoices. Keep your finances in check and tax season stress-free with Tango.

LastPass: Security is paramount, especially when dealing with sensitive client information. LastPass is a robust password manager that securely stores and autofills your passwords, keeping your online accounts safe from breaches. It's a must-have for safeguarding your digital presence.

Notion: Notion is the Swiss Army knife of productivity tools, combining note-taking, project management, and collaboration into one versatile platform. Freelancers can use Notion to create wikis, databases, and organized workspaces tailored to their needs.
